MapleStory N Battles Hackers Amid Crypto Game Boom Read More
MapleStory N, a blockchain-based MMORPG on Avalanche, is banning thousands of hackers daily following a surge in abuse after its May launch. Developer Nexpace has introduced a 30-hour asset withdrawal delay, enhanced cheat detection, and a clawback function to protect game integrity. The low entry barrier has fueled bot activity, but Nexpace is working to balance deterrents without harming user experience.
Forgotten Playland Integrates NFTs in Major Web3 Update Read More
Forgotten Playland, a social party game on Avalanche’s Beam Network, has introduced NFT-based in-game items and launched a play-to-airdrop campaign. Players can now earn and trade cosmetic and toybox NFTs, enhancing personalization and game economy participation. The update also adds a battle pass, new seasonal content, and German language support, with more party games and features planned.

My Neighbor Alice Launches Chapter One With Browser Play and NFT Integration Read More
My Neighbor Alice has released Chapter One, introducing browser-native gameplay with no downloads or wallets required. Built on Chromia, the update adds a new Moxie progression system and integrates 40,000 Pudgy Penguins NFTs as in-game companions. A 500,000 $ALICE token airdrop supports the launch, as the game aims to make web3 gaming more accessible while preserving on-chain ownership and play-to-earn incentives.

BloodLoop Launches on Epic Games Store With $15K Tournament Read More
BloodLoop, a free-to-play 5v5 hero shooter by Ragnarok Games, launches in early access on June 23 exclusively via the Epic Games Store. The game combines tactical combat with optional blockchain features and debuts alongside a $15,000 play-to-airdrop tournament. A $9.99 leaderboard pass funds the prize pool, which could grow to $130,000.

Uptopia Raises $4M to Expand Web3 Gaming Platform Read More
Uptopia has secured $4 million in pre-seed funding led by Pantera Capital, with support from Spartan and Coinbase Ventures. The platform, which recently launched its Arcade Zone on Base featuring 50+ casual games, aims to integrate gameplay and token mechanics. An upcoming token launch is planned within days, as Uptopia explores strategies to grow beyond web3-native audiences and attract long-term users.
SportsVisio Raises $3.2M to Expand AI Sports Analytics Read More
AI sports tech firm SportsVisio has raised $3.2 million in a round led by Sony Innovation Fund and others, bringing total funding to $9 million. The investment will support expansion into new sports like baseball and global growth. With 16,000+ users across 16 countries, SportsVisio offers AI-driven tools for performance analysis, including new features like Coach Mode and automated video highlights.

Katana Inu Open Beta Launches June 30 with Full NFT Integration Read More
Katana Inu, an on-chain multiplayer battle royale from ChainVision, will roll out its Open Beta on June 30, 2025, available to all PC players with no whitelisting or token purchase required. Over a three-year development, the game has blended fast-paced third-person combat—melee, ranged, and spellcasting—with optional web3 features. Players can mint and trade NFT gear via wallet login, and $KATA tokens support the marketplace economy without blocking access to gameplay. Matches include rotating modes, and live beta feedback will shape future updates.
